Casio Intros Slim Shooter

By Staff -- TWICE, 7/21/2008

Casio will ship a new diminutive digital cameras to dealers in September.

The 8-megapixel Exilim EX-Z150 features a 28mm, 4x optical zoom lens; CCD-shifting image stabilization; and a 3-inch LCD display.

The 0.79-inch-thick camera offers face detection, 17MB of internal memory, VGA/30 fps movie recording and 22 scene modes including the company's YouTube capture mode

It will sell for $199 and be available in red, pink, green, silver and black.
